What I do know is that Milk construct abstract walls of sound into crescendos, but what sets them apart is the voice of Claire Robbin that transcends and glows above the noise. Somehow the noise doesnt distract, but instead assaults your senses and opens you up to the vocal melodies. Opener “Brighton Beach” pulsates along with an electronic heart before self-destructing into exuberance whilst the duet on “The Dead Sea Blues” is an enchanting call to arms.
